Marietta-Alderwood Rent by Property Type & Bedroom Count

Averages, medians, and ranges across recent rental listings

Property Type Bedrooms Average Median Min – Max 25th – 75th
Apartment 1 Bedroom $1,444 $1,475 $1,200 – $1,617 $1,350 – $1,550
Apartment 2 Bedroom $1,865 $1,825 $1,450 – $2,295 $1,795 – $1,895
House 2 Bedroom $2,448 $2,500 $2,150 – $2,695 $2,150 – $2,695
House 3 Bedroom $2,558 $2,700 $1,995 – $3,095 $2,200 – $2,800

Current rent in Marietta-Alderwood (all property types): 1 Bedroom $1,445, 2 Bedroom $1,926, 3 Bedroom $2,558.

Note: This analysis includes only bedroom types with sufficient data.
